Data files associated with the study: "Rapid fault healing after seismic slip"

Mechanical data files from high-velocity slide-hold-slide (SHS) experiments on granite and gabbro fault gouge samples. All experiments were run under room humidity conditions at a constant normal stress of 1.5 MPa. The gouge layers were sheared in a rotary-shear geometry; the sample diameter was 25 mm. The samples were sheared for 15 m displacement during each sliding event in the SHS experiments. The sliding velocity was 0.57 m/s. The hold time was varied between the different experiments (hold time in the file name).
